The Trump administration proposes allowing seismic exploration in Alaska’s Arctic refuge this winter

The plan, released on the eve of the election, has several hurdles to overcome if it is to go into effect this winter.

By Yereth Rosen October 26, 2020
3031

The Trump administration on Friday released a plan for conducting seismic surveys this winter in the coastal plain of the Arctic National Wildlife Refuge, an important precursor to exploration drilling.
